Obama + Hip Hop = Parties Galore in Washington DC

(Rap Basement)

For five consecutive days leading up to the inaguration, Washington D.C.'s Love nightclub will play host to some of rap's biggest names.

Jay-Z will kick off the festivities on Friday (1/16) then Saturday will see the "BET Honors" hosted by Diddy. Sunday T.I., Young Jeezy and Akon will all perform with DJ Cassidy and Monday Common will hit the stage.

On the actual day of the Obama inauguration, Slick Rick, Biz Markie, Doug E. Fresh and DJ Kid Capri will play the “Legends Ball” show.

Jay-Z will also be headlining the "In Concert On The Eve Of Change" at Washington D.C.'s Warner Theater. Presented by Live Nation, Jigga's new business partner, the concert will feature a live band.
